Outsourcing payroll for small business involves delegating payroll processing and related human resource functions to external service providers. This practice allows small enterprises to streamline their HR operations, reduce administrative overhead, and ensure compliance with federal and state regulations. The process typically includes salary calculations, tax withholdings, benefits administration, and reporting, all managed by specialized firms equipped with the latest technology and expertise. Outsourcing can cover a wide range of HR services beyond payroll, such as recruitment, employee training, performance management, and legal compliance support.

Understanding HR Outsourcing Services

HR outsourcing services encompass a variety of functions designed to support businesses in managing their workforce effectively. These services can be broadly categorized into payroll outsourcing, recruitment process outsourcing (RPO), benefits administration, compliance management, and employee relations support. For small businesses, outsourcing payroll is often the primary focus due to its critical nature and the complexity involved in tax and regulatory compliance.

Key Benefits of Outsourcing Payroll for Small Business

  • Cost Efficiency: Outsourcing eliminates the need for in-house payroll staff and reduces expenses related to software, training, and compliance updates.
  • Accuracy and Compliance: Professional providers stay updated with changing tax laws and labor regulations, minimizing errors and penalties.
  • Time Savings: Automating payroll processes frees up valuable time for business owners and HR teams to focus on strategic initiatives.
  • Access to Expertise: Specialized firms offer expert advice on payroll management, benefits, and regulatory requirements.
  • Enhanced Security: Outsourcing firms use secure systems to protect sensitive employee data and reduce risks of fraud.

Types of Payroll Outsourcing Services

Small businesses can choose from several payroll outsourcing models based on their needs and budget:

  • Full-Service Payroll: The provider handles all payroll functions including processing, tax filings, direct deposits, and year-end reporting.
  • Payroll Processing Only: The service manages payroll calculations and payments, while the business retains responsibility for tax filings and compliance.
  • HR and Payroll Bundles: Comprehensive packages that combine payroll with other HR services such as benefits administration and employee management.

Comparison of Leading Payroll Outsourcing Providers for Small Businesses

To assist small businesses in selecting the right payroll outsourcing partner, the following table compares some of the most reputable and widely used providers in the US market. The comparison focuses on key features, pricing, service scope, and customer support.

Provider Service Type Starting Price (USD) Key Features Customer Support
ADP Full-Service Payroll & HR $59 + $4/employee Automated tax filing, benefits administration, time tracking, mobile app 24/7 phone & chat support
Paychex Payroll & HR Solutions $60 + $4/employee Tax compliance, employee self-service, retirement services, onboarding tools Dedicated account manager, phone support
Gusto Full-Service Payroll & Benefits $40 + $6/employee Health benefits, workers’ comp, automated taxes, employee surveys Phone, email, chat support
Intuit QuickBooks Payroll Payroll Processing $45 + $4/employee Integration with QuickBooks accounting, tax penalty protection, same-day direct deposit Phone & chat support
SurePayroll Online Payroll Service $29.99 + $4/employee Tax filing, payroll reports, employee self-service portal Phone support during business hours

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Payroll Outsourcing Service

Selecting the appropriate payroll outsourcing service requires careful evaluation of several critical factors:

  • Business Size and Complexity: Ensure the provider can handle your number of employees and specific payroll needs.
  • Compliance Expertise: Verify that the provider stays current on federal, state, and local regulations.
  • Technology and Integration: Look for platforms that integrate with your existing accounting and HR systems for seamless data flow.
  • Customer Service: Reliable and accessible support is essential for resolving issues promptly.
  • Pricing Structure: Understand all fees involved, including setup, monthly charges, and per-employee costs.

Additional HR Outsourcing Services for Small Businesses

Beyond payroll, many small businesses benefit from outsourcing other HR functions to improve efficiency and compliance. These include:

  • Recruitment Process Outsourcing (RPO): External agencies manage candidate sourcing, screening, and hiring processes.
  • Benefits Administration: Managing employee health plans, retirement options, and other perks.
  • Employee Training and Development: Providing access to learning platforms and compliance training.
  • Performance Management: Tools and services to track employee goals, reviews, and feedback.
  • HR Compliance Consulting: Guidance on labor laws, workplace policies, and risk management.

Implementing Payroll Outsourcing Successfully

To maximize the benefits of payroll outsourcing, small businesses should follow these best practices:

  • Define Clear Objectives: Identify which payroll and HR functions to outsource and expected outcomes.
  • Conduct Due Diligence: Research providers thoroughly and check references.
  • Plan the Transition: Establish timelines, data transfer protocols, and employee communication plans.
  • Train Internal Staff: Ensure your team understands how to interact with the outsourced service.
  • Monitor Performance: Regularly review service quality, compliance, and employee feedback.
